International Applicants
- International students requiring an I-20 or DC-2019 must apply for the in-person format.
- The University does not issue an I-20 or DC-2019 for 100% online programs.
- Due to visa requirements, international students admitted into the in-person learning option are required to register for on-campus sections and attend lectures in-person.
Transcripts
Official transcripts are required. A PDF of the unofficial transcript, however, may be used to accompany the online application. If official transcripts are not submitted at the time of application, students receive provisional admission. Official transcripts must be submitted to receive full admission. Such information is provided in the Graduate School’s admission notification; no additional reminders are sent. Failure to submit official transcripts by the end of your first semester results in a registration block. The Graduate School removes the block when official transcripts have been received.
